Landing Page Optimization : Unveiling the Benefits of Conversion-Focused Design
In today's digital landscape, a well-crafted landing page is crucial for driving conversions and achieving your marketing goals. Landing page optimization (LPO) goes beyond simply creating an attractive design; it involves a strategic approach focused on enhancing the user experience and maximizing click-through rates. By implementing conversion-focused design principles, you can significantly improve the chances of converting visitors into customers.
- A conversion-focused landing page clearly presents the value proposition and encourages users to take a desired action, whether it's making a purchase, signing up for a newsletter, or requesting a demo.
- Clear navigation and intuitive design elements ensure that visitors can easily find the information they need and complete the conversion process without obstacles .
- Compelling content that resonate with the target audience, backed by strong call-to-actions (CTAs), play a crucial role in influencing user behavior and driving conversions.
Furthermore, A/B testing allows you to experiment with different design elements and messaging to identify what resonates best with your audience, enabling continuous improvement and optimization of your landing pages.

Spotting the Difference Between Ad Fraud and Real Traffic
In media buying strategy the constantly evolving digital advertising landscape, pinpointing genuine traffic from fraudulent attempts has become paramount for advertisers. Ad fraud schemes, designed to manipulate platforms and generate artificial impressions or clicks, can severely erode advertising budgets and campaign success. Grasping the subtle nuances between legitimate traffic and fraudulent activity is crucial for mitigating these risks.
- Real Traffic Streams typically originates from real people actively seeking information, products, or services. They engage with content and evidence clear intent to take an action.
- Deceptive Clicks, on the other hand, often involves fake accounts that forge user behavior. These tactics aim to fabricate metrics without any real intent.
- Examining traffic sources, activity indicators, and performance reports can help identify potential signs of ad fraud.
Through the use of robust detection mechanisms and being aware of the latest ad scams, advertisers can ensure campaign integrity.
